A half-day workshop, examining “2001 Commercial General Liability – Important Changes and Tips, Tricks, & Traps” is to be presented by the CPCU Society, co-sponsored by the Massachusetts Chapter, on April 24.
The workshop will take place at the Holiday Inn 500 Lincoln Street in Worcester, Mass. from 12:30 to 4:30 p.m. The program will be headed by Donald S. Malecki, CPCU, chairman and CEO of Donald S. Malecki & Associates, Inc., who will concentrate on the following areas:
— Identify and explain important changes to the CGL.
— Discuss how current provisions have evolved from 1941 through to present.
— Explain the most important changes that have led to the current form.
Registration for the 2001 Commercial General Liability workshop is $99 for CPCU Society members and $109 for nonmembers. More information may be obtained by contacting John Kelly, CPCU, the Society’s continuing education coordinating manager, at (800) 932-2728.
